Kite: a quadrilateral that has two pairs of consecutive congruent sides, but in which opposite sides are not congruent.kite - a quadrilateral with two distinct pairs of adjacent sides that are congruent.
A kite is a quadrilateral in which two disjoints pairs of consecutive sides are congruent
